﻿<?xml version="1.0" encoding="utf-8" standalone="yes"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:trackback="http://madskills.com/public/xml/rss/module/trackback/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/"><channel><title>C++博客-swallowdeng</title><link>http://www.cppblog.com/swallowdeng/</link><description /><language>zh-cn</language><lastBuildDate>Sat, 11 Apr 2026 09:19:29 GMT</lastBuildDate><pubDate>Sat, 11 Apr 2026 09:19:29 GMT</pubDate><ttl>60</ttl><item><title>关于脚本关于lua的c++应用</title><link>http://www.cppblog.com/swallowdeng/archive/2006/03/25/4580.html</link><dc:creator>折叠空间</dc:creator><author>折叠空间</author><pubDate>Sat, 25 Mar 2006 02:51:00 GMT</pubDate><guid>http://www.cppblog.com/swallowdeng/archive/2006/03/25/4580.html</guid><wfw:comment>http://www.cppblog.com/swallowdeng/comments/4580.html</wfw:comment><comments>http://www.cppblog.com/swallowdeng/archive/2006/03/25/4580.html#Feedback</comments><slash:comments>2</slash:comments><wfw:commentRss>http://www.cppblog.com/swallowdeng/comments/commentRss/4580.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/swallowdeng/services/trackbacks/4580.html</trackback:ping><description><![CDATA[        最近在做一个项目，唉，一个没有啥技术含量的项目。为了给自己一点挑战就在里面加入了脚本，嗯，什么脚本呢......就是lua啦。嘿嘿看到这儿应该知道俺是从事游戏行业的了吧。lua这个东东性能和使用上都还是挺不错的，就是在与c++的结合上有点烦，全靠堆栈来融合消除数据结构方面的差异。还好有luaplus－－模板编程优势体现。这个东东将lua的c函数接口进行了封装，用metable的方式在lua中仿真了c++的类，不过心虚的说一句，luaplush在对数据类型的支持上还不够，俺就自己添加了好几个接口已实现对std::string呀什么的支持，如此一番就不需要再为适应lua调用而多写接口了。<br />        现在俺的框架已经支持lua了，呵呵实现剧情用脚本写只一个爽字呀！：“哇哈哈，策划！不要在JJWW了要怎么改都随你啦。”另外俺把场景编辑也用脚本来写了，呵呵算是对自己的一个联系罗。至于逻辑一类的当然更是不在话下啦！各位看官来点掌声呀<img src ="http://www.cppblog.com/swallowdeng/aggbug/4580.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/swallowdeng/" target="_blank">折叠空间</a> 2006-03-25 10:51 <a href="http://www.cppblog.com/swallowdeng/archive/2006/03/25/4580.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item><item><title>此地亮相宣言</title><link>http://www.cppblog.com/swallowdeng/archive/2006/03/08/3900.html</link><dc:creator>折叠空间</dc:creator><author>折叠空间</author><pubDate>Wed, 08 Mar 2006 07:47:00 GMT</pubDate><guid>http://www.cppblog.com/swallowdeng/archive/2006/03/08/3900.html</guid><wfw:comment>http://www.cppblog.com/swallowdeng/comments/3900.html</wfw:comment><comments>http://www.cppblog.com/swallowdeng/archive/2006/03/08/3900.html#Feedback</comments><slash:comments>2</slash:comments><wfw:commentRss>http://www.cppblog.com/swallowdeng/comments/commentRss/3900.html</wfw:commentRss><trackback:ping>http://www.cppblog.com/swallowdeng/services/trackbacks/3900.html</trackback:ping><description><![CDATA[哇，欧的blog申请下来啦。呵呵，大家等着看欧的东东吧<img src ="http://www.cppblog.com/swallowdeng/aggbug/3900.html" width = "1" height = "1" /><br><br><div align=right><a style="text-decoration:none;" href="http://www.cppblog.com/swallowdeng/" target="_blank">折叠空间</a> 2006-03-08 15:47 <a href="http://www.cppblog.com/swallowdeng/archive/2006/03/08/3900.html#Feedback" target="_blank" style="text-decoration:none;">发表评论</a></div>]]></description></item></channel></rss>